The One Place To Sleep In St. Louis That’s Beyond Your Wildest Dreams

St. Louis is a city that hides a plethora of secrets. Its expanse includes dozens of fascinating places that delight tourists and locals alike, but there is one local landmark in particular that is out of this world. This boutique hotel on the Delmar Loop includes some astronomical features that you simply have to see to believe.

There is so much to love in St. Louis, and the Delmar Loop hides some of our most stellar attractions. Have you ever visited this iconic hotel? What was your favorite feature? Tell us in the comments!

For more fun on The Loop, check out these unforgettable attractions.